  • Page 6 ElectroVap MC RoHS declaration DEVATEC SAS Rue Saint Eloi 76550 Ambrumesnil France Confirms that the ElectroVap ELMC steam humidifier is manufactured in compliance with the European regulations 2002/95/EU (RoHS). This guideline regulates after July 1 2006 the use of mercury, cadmium, lead (soldering processes), chrome VI as well as PBB and PBDE.

  • Page 10: Water Connection

    The water supply must be made without any additional chemicals (chlorine, disinfectant, ozone). Also some water qualities may generate foam causing disturbances with the correct control of the humidifier. Please refer to Devatec technical services for further assistance.   • Page 13: Condensate Draining

    The drain operates under gravity only. Ensure drain pipework has a pitch of at least 15°C to allow the unit to drain efficiently. The Devatec recommended steam hoses should be used for connecting the humidifier to the drain network. Regular replacement is recommended.
  • Page 14: Electrical Installation

    Steam bath EG/HG Electrical installation  All works concerned with the electrical installation must be carried out by skilled and qualified personnel (eg electrician with appropriate training). The customer is responsible for ensuring their suitability. Please observe local regulations concerning the provision of electrical installations.  Check all electrical terminal screws at commissioning, after 50 hours operation and at every service thereafter.
